Pacific Catch is a seafood focused restaurant committed to sustainability and high quality food. This spot is located in the Tustin Market Place next to Snooze and Hopdoddy Burger. There is an abundance of parking spots in the plaza. Inside, they have a good amount of seating with a gorgeous interior and ambiance that can be described as a west coast boho meets islander type of vibe. Wifey and I stopped by for lunch around 12pm and were seated right away upon arrival. For their menu, most of it is seafood focused with different appetizers, salads, bowls, sushi, tacos, burgers, and more! We decided on trying the Wagyu Cheeseburger, the Hawaiian Salmon Bowl, and the Sparkling Blood Orange Lemonade to wash it all down. Everything that we had tasted delicious, healthy, and fresh! Overall, this spot is great for an elevated experience with the family, a date, or a hangout with the homies. All of the staff here are very friendly and welcoming. We will be back forsure next time to enjoy another wonderful and sustainable meal!
